2

iOS5 でバックグラウンド サービスを実行しています。各フォアグラウンド アプリケーションが実行される期間を見つけようとしています。Vikarti Anatra によるこの素晴らしい投稿に出会いました。 どのアプリがバックグラウンドで、どのアプリがフォアグラウンドであるかを iOS でアプリケーション ID によって判別する方法

これは、現在のフォアグラウンド プロセスを取得する方法を示しています。ただし、私が知りたいのは、Springboard によって起動されたさまざまなプロセスの開始時間を取得して、期間を計算できる方法があるかどうかです。

ユーザーが起動したアプリのログを作成しようとしています。これは、アプリ ストアの認定を目的としたものではなく、内部組織のツールとして使用することを目的としています。

ありがとう。

4

1 に答える 1

0

SBApplicationを見たことがありますか?おそらく、SpringBoard.app 内でスウィズル-[SBApplication activate]して、それらの間の時間を計算できますか?-[SBApplication deactivate]

于 2014-04-22T14:23:33.727 に答える